>It is legal. As an independent contractor, you are not an employee so rather than being fired your association with the company was terminated. A company (or a shopper, for that matter) does not need a reason to terminate. Either us shoppers or MSPs can decide at any time, for any reason (or NO reason) to stop working together.
In this case, it sounds like communication between your husband and MF completely broke down and they felt he might be angry with them....and they felt at risk having his wife still working for them. Since you two share a household, he could conceivably still log into their website using your login ID. Do you also share a computer? Or, if not, you probably can each access each other's computer? So separating you limits MF's liability because it closes the door to any interaction between them and your husband. It is sad for you but I can understand why they might feel insecure continuing to work with the wife of a shopper they had disagreements with.
